HCMC promotes investment connection with Korean firms

VGP - Chairman of the municipal People’s Committee Nguyen Thanh Phong has received Honorary Consul General of Viet Nam in the RoK’s Busan region Park Soo Kwan.

October 19, 2017 8:09 AM GMT+7

At the reception, Park said that the RoK firms, including those in Busan, consider Viet Nam and Ho Chi Minh City as a new promising market, adding that they want to help to make Ho Chi Minh City a development hub in the region.

Park also affirmed that Korean businesses, with their potential and experience in waste treatment, waste-to-energy development and urban infrastructure, want to take the opportunity to explore and promote investment in Ho Chi Minh City, thus contributing to promoting the cooperation between the RoK and Viet Nam, in the interests and prosperity of each country.

In turn, Chairman of the municipal People’s Committee Nguyen Thanh Phong emphasised that in the process of building and developing, the southern economic hub always pays great attention to development resources, including those from foreign investors.

He asked Park to continue promoting friendship and cooperation between the two localities and encouraging firms from Busan and the RoK to invest in the city, particularly in terms of infrastructure development, addressing environmental pollution, developing hi-tech agriculture, and promoting the support industry.
